Takaya Kawasaki, who grew up listening to J-pop like Southern All Stars and Elephant Kashimashi from an early age, has created with “Mahou no Jutan” an exceptional love song that stands squarely in that lineage of quality J-pop.

Its dreamy lyrics—“I may not have money or status, but like Aladdin, I’ll ride a magic carpet to come to you”—convey a deep, abiding love.

A Little Love SongMONGOL800

A signature and smash-hit song by MONGOL800, commonly known as Monpachi.

It’s a classic you still hear often on TV and radio.

The lyrics—saying that “compared to the vast Earth, these feelings may be small, but for the two of us they’re the biggest and most precious of all”—make your heart race.

The message that “the person you truly love might actually be close by” also really resonates.

Based in Okinawa, they’re the ultimate laid-back rock band; the easygoing atmosphere only they could create, having been born and raised in relaxed Okinawa, is part of what makes this song so charming.

Shaito-up, a rock band that skyrocketed to fame thanks to social media and more.

This signature track of theirs vividly captures the poignant moments right after a breakup.

Scenes like their partner’s belongings disappearing from the room and reflections on the happiness of everyday life quietly pierce the heart.

The song was written and composed by vocalist So Sasaki.

After its release as a digital-only single in April 2023, it was also included on their full-length album “Hors d’œuvre.” Spurred by this hit, the band went on to land anime tie-ins and more, achieving a cumulative total of 300 million streams as of May 2025.

It’s a song that will gently stay by the side of anyone carrying the pain of an unforgettable love.

A rock number that portrays a clumsy love swaying between reason and emotion.

Even knowing you’ll end up hurting someone important, some listeners may feel their chest tighten at the earnest wish—born of one’s own weakness—to have them stay by your side.

Kayayuu’s unadorned words intertwine with a band sound that seems to render emotional tremors directly into music, powerfully shaking the heart.

Featured as the lead track on the album “You Speak in Logic, I’m All Emotion,” released in February 2026, this song resonates deeply.

The music video’s shocking scenes of smashing objects in a room convey uncontrollable regret and pain.

This is a heart-wrenching ballad that portrays the complex emotions after a heartbreak.

The protagonist’s poignant bravado is conveyed through Kayu’s emotionally rich vocals, and many listeners will likely find their hearts shaken each time they hear it.

Released in December 2022 as Young Skinny’s final indie single, it was later included on the album “I Thought Anything Would Be Forgiven If I Turned It Into a Song.” It’s also known as an insert song for ABEMA’s dating show “Koisuru ♥ Shuumatsu Homestay 2023 Spring ~Sweet Orange Memory~.” The band’s first-ever use of strings matches the chilly winter atmosphere and really seeps into the soul.
